简单题
题号:NC220167
时间限制:C/C++/Rust/Pascal 2秒,其他语言4秒
空间限制:C/C++/Rust/Pascal 256 M,其他语言512 M
64bit IO Format: %lld

题目描述

给出两个长度为n的非负整数序列
对每个
结果对998244353取模。

输入描述:

第一行一个正整数n
第二行n个整数a1~an
第三行n个整数b1~bn

输出描述:

输出一行3n个整数,,用空格隔开。
示例1

输入

复制
5
1 2 3 4 5
4 3 2 1 5

输出

复制
0 0 4 11 14 36 25 50 31 25 0 4 0 0 25

备注:

对于所有数据:n\leq2\times 10 ^5,a_i,b_i\leq 998244352